=561 \\$aProvenance: John, first Baron Lumley, possibly from Thomas Cranmer, Archbishop of Canterbury, whose library had been bought by Henry Fitzalan, Earl of Arundel, Lord Chamberlain to Henry VIII and Lumley's father-in-law; the name "Lumley" inscribed upside-down on leaves [1.2] recto and [19.5] verso. Given by Lumley in 1598. Armorial bookplate "Academiæ Cantabrigiensis Liber" on upper pastedown and old library shelfmark "K-1-2" in ink on leaf [1.2] recto.$5UkCU
=563 \\$aBinding: Blind-tooled brown calf over pasteboards, with bookblock edges mottled red, Cambridge, ca. 1700; rebacked. Spine title "D. Kimchi Liber radicum. Constantin. 1513", with mistaken imprints.$5UkCU
=599 \\$aAnnotations: Two single marginal manuscript marks on leaves [13.9] recto and [14.2] recto in blank ink, England, 16th century.$5UkCU
=599 \\$aBibliographical description by Henry Bradshaw, dated 21st June 1865, explaining the former misattribution to Constantinople, 1513, on verso of upper free endpaper.$5UkCU
=599 \\$aWanting first and last blank leaves [1.1] and [19.6]-[19.8].$5UkCU
=599 \\$aPossibly a different edition from that listed in A. Alcock, The Lumley library : the catalogue of 1609, edited by S. Jayne and F.R. Johnson, London, 1956, pp. 231 and 300, no. 2023, with imprints given as Constance 1513.$5UkCU
